Apple's Cost Structure and Gross Margins

Apple's cost of production includes both the cost of goods sold and the fixed costs associated with running its operations. The company's business model centers on handling the design and marketing of its products, then contracting a third-party manufacturer — typically based in China — to produce them. Apple maintains a gross margin of 39%, up from 37% in 2013, which reflects the company's considerable pricing power in the market. Component costs for Apple's flagship phones have been broken down, and one notable trend is that larger phones carry higher margins. For example, the iPhone 7 Plus generates $84.50 more in gross profit per unit than the standard model (Mayo & Mayo, 2017). The components are slightly more expensive, but the company charges significantly more for the device.

This dynamic helps explain the upward creep in Apple's gross margins. Larger phones have become increasingly popular in recent years, driven by the broader consumer shift toward mobile browsing on smartphones rather than conventional browsing on desktop or laptop computers. As consumer preference has tilted toward larger, premium devices, Apple's margins have benefited accordingly.

Fixed Costs, R&D, and Output Decisions

Operating costs last year were 11.2% of revenues, compared with 8.9% in 2013, indicating an upward shift in operating expenses. The biggest factor is R&D spending. Basic selling, general, and administrative (SG&A) expense for 2016 was 6.5% of revenues, up only modestly from 6.3% in 2013. R&D, however, increased by $5.5 billion, representing 4.6% of revenues, versus 2.6% in 2013. This jump in R&D expenses is unrelated to iPhones or other core products; it is instead tied to the company's efforts in developing self-driving car technology. Apple is funding that effort from its massive cash reserves rather than from ongoing operations. In practical terms, the $5.5 billion increase that has significantly raised the company's reported fixed costs relates to an entirely separate business line (Campbell, 2016), and the income statement must be read with that context in mind. Apple's core fixed costs have actually changed little.

Fixed costs therefore have little bearing on Apple's output decisions for its consumer products. The company generates extraordinary profits and has no difficulty covering its fixed-side obligations. There is evidence, however, that Apple does take variable costs into account in its production decisions. Because it earns more on a larger phone than a smaller one, Apple has an incentive to steer consumers toward the higher-margin devices. One way it does this is by offering the smaller phones with very limited memory, discouraging consumers from purchasing them — a strategy roughly analogous to upselling at a fast-food restaurant. Apple focuses production and marketing on larger, more expensive products because those carry the highest margins, and does so in order to maximize shareholder value from each transaction. Given that consumers typically replace their phones only once every three years or so, the company seeks to maximize the return on each sale by producing more of the bigger devices and orienting its marketing accordingly.

Apple's Market and the Samsung Duopoly

The iPhone is by far Apple's biggest product. In the global smartphone market, Apple holds a 14.5% share, placing it second behind Samsung, which commands 20.8% share. Apple's share has been growing, however. The 14.5% figure covers all of 2016, but in Q4 of that year Apple held a 17.8% share — enough to lead the market — largely because of the Samsung Galaxy Note 7 recall scandal, which severely damaged Samsung's reputation and removed one of its flagship products from sale (Strategy Analytics, 2017).

The smartphone industry is fundamentally divided into high-end and low-end segments. High-end phones dominate in developed countries and among wealthy consumers worldwide, while less developed markets are served by cheaper devices for large middle-class populations. Last year, 44.9% of the global market was held by firms outside the top five. The presence of relatively unknown brands such as OPPO and Vivo in the top five underscores that at the high end, Apple and Samsung effectively operate as a duopoly, with all other firms competing in the undifferentiated, price-sensitive segment. Apple and Samsung together hold roughly 35% of unit sales but a significantly higher proportion of dollar sales. The duopoly dynamic was illustrated clearly when Samsung faltered: Samsung lost 3.1% market share, and Apple gained 3.3%.
